Font Pairing for Editorial Design

To create a balanced and harmonious layout, pair Huntington with complementary fonts. For example, combining it with a readable serif font like Georgia or a clean sans serif like Helvetica can provide a solid foundation for your body text. This approach ensures that your content remains accessible and visually appealing, while still benefiting from the unique charm of Huntington.
